Output 2e94aa29fa50644c7411d22ae91b9d72ec37bacd5cf6e7f3ccf11b0f15b95d18:6

value
321622
script pubkey
OP_0 OP_PUSHBYTES_20 6624b60c772de64c84cb11903a9662bc2f7f9b56
address
bc1qvcjtvrrh9hnyepxtzxgr49nzhshhlx6kt7yx25
transaction
2e94aa29fa50644c7411d22ae91b9d72ec37bacd5cf6e7f3ccf11b0f15b95d18
confirmations
83425
spent
true